How they compare
Jordan currently reports 98.5% against 81.2% in Pre-demographic dividend, a difference of 17.3%.
That makes Jordan's figure about 1.2 times Pre-demographic dividend's.
Across all 9 years both countries report, Jordan has been ahead every year.
Jordan ranks 40th and Pre-demographic dividend ranks 37th of 95 countries.
Jordan has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

About this data
Youth literacy rate is the percentage of people ages 15-24 who can both read and write with understanding a short simple statement about their everyday life.
